About this product

What it is, and what it is for

ROCKSOLAR Z-Bracket Mount, set of 4

Four Z-shaped brackets with the bolts, nuts and washers to fix one rigid solar panel flat to a surface: an RV or van roof, a shed or garage roof, a boat hardtop or a home-made wooden frame. One set holds one panel; order a set per panel.

The bracket bolts through the panel's frame at the top and screws or bolts to the roof at the bottom, leaving about an inch of air gap under the panel for cooling. Seal every roof penetration with a lap sealant or butyl tape, and land the screws in a rafter or a solid roof member, not in sheet metal alone. Z-brackets fix a panel flat with no tilt; if you want the panel angled, look at a tilt mount instead.

This is a fixing kit for single panels, not a racking system: there are no rails and no span, so it is not a substitute for the rail-and-clamp racking on a house roof. Mounting is for reference; on a permanent installation a licensed electrician should confirm the fixings.
